Baseball: After starting the season 0-2, West Covina has now won two consecutive games. The Bulldogs rode Evan Buhac’s arm to a 5-0 victory over Baldwin Park. Buhac threw a six-hit shutout, walked one and struck out six BP batters. And he got the job done on 98 pitches. Jordan Davis and Jason Martinez had […]

Photos by RT Tolentino Boys Wrestling: CIF-SS Masters Meet: Walnut represented the SGV area contingency with two champions (Christian Garcia & Fernando Barreto) at the two-day CIF-SS Masters Meet at Sonora High School. Walnut finished in sixth place with 114.5 team points, thanks to the two champs and a second-place finish for Ronnie Ramirez at […]
Photos by Antonio Gonzales Girls Wrestling: The San Gabriel Valley area had a solid showing at the CIF-SS Masters Meet this weekend. San Dimas finished in second (behind Marina) in team points, and the Saints tied Arroyo for a tournament-high two individual champions. Walnut was third with one champ, and Northview placed fourth. Boys Basketball: The remarkable 2021-22 season is over for Damien. Bishop Montgomery defeated the Spartans, 61-47, on Friday night. It was only the second game this season that saw Damien outscored in all four quarters. Jimmy Oladokun led the Spartans with 13, points and RJ Smith had 11. Softball: Azusa opened the 2022 season with its third consecutive victory. The Aztecs defeated Rowland, 10-2, as they out-hit the Raiders, 17-8, on Thursday. Juliana Canizales went the distance for the win. She allowed two runs (one earned) on eight hits. Canizales walked one and struck out one Rowland batter. Laila Nunez had an RBI […]
